摘要
由于种种原因,台站地震计的固有周期、阻尼、灵敏度、观测动态范围等参数和台基噪声在运行的过程中会发生变化。本文用阶跃标定和计算观测动态范围、台基噪声功率谱的方法,得到吉林测震台网各台站地震计参数和台基噪声的变化情况,掌握吉林测震台网各台站的监测能力,为以后吉林测震台网的建设和发展提出建议。
For all kinds of reasons, the parameters of a seismometer, such as natural period, damping, sensitivity, observational dynamic range, and station base noise will change during observing. In this paper, using methods of step calibration, calculation of observational dynamic range and station base noise power spectrum, variations of seismometers' parameters and station base noise of stations were obtained, the observational ability of stations were known well. That can offer a proposal for Jilin Seismic Network to improve observational ability.
